正差三角形
1.问题
1 ~ n(n+1)/2
的整数,排列成类似帕萨卡三角形的等边三角形数阵(从上到下,每行依次有1、2、…、n个数字), 其中每个不在最后一行的数都恰好等于排在它下面的两个数的差的绝对值。满足这样排列的三角形称为正差三角形(Triangles of Absolute Differences,TAD)。
行数n称作TAD的阶。
有时候,为方便分析,TAD也可以摆成从上到下的每行依次有n、n-1、…、1个数字。为加以区分,尖头朝上的三角形我们称之为正差上三角形(Up-Pointing TAD,UPTAD),尖头朝下的我们称之为正差下三角形(Down-Pointing TAD,DPTAD)。
逻辑推理题爆破
阮一峰之前有篇文章《Prolog 语言入门教程》,介绍说Prolog(全称Programming in Logic)是一种专门解决逻辑问题的语言。
其实解决逻辑推理问题也不用特意去学一门新语言,去自己工具箱里找个趁手的兵器也行。
本文采用Mathematica解题,可与上文对照阅读,文末还求解了一道更复杂的题目。
话说有了计算机以后,干啥都喜欢简单粗暴的,纯推理是越来越懒了。
上海儿童医学中心就医流程
本文已过时,请关注 “上海儿童医学中心患者服务” 微信公众号 预约挂号。 2019.9更新 好的变化: 新门诊大楼启用,体验提升。 签到机。挂号后去相应科
儿童电影父母指导-201x年
鉴于很多儿童作品(影视、图书)良莠不齐,国内无分级制度,国外IMDB收录不全,特开此系列,会长久做下去,为广大父母提供参考。
欢迎来信或留言提供更多信息。